Full Description
About the Role We are seeking a hands-on Automation / Controls Engineer to support a large, highly automated manufacturing facility in the Fort Wayne area. This role is focused on night-shift, on-the-floor troubleshooting, supporting maintenance electricians, and improving machine reliability. You will be working with Rockwell / Allen-Bradley PLCs and HMIs. If you enjoy solving real-time problems, working directly with production equipment, and being the go-to controls expert on shift, this role is built for you. This is a great opportunity that can lead to full-time employment with the client.
Location: Fort Wayne, IN
Pay: $55 - $63/hr
Job Type: Long-term contract (with the possibility of Contract-to-Hire)
Shift: 6:00pm - 6:00am (alternating weeks and weekends) (Monday, Tuesday, Friday, Saturday, Sunday one week; Wednesday, Thursday the next) What You Will Do Provide on-shift troubleshooting support for PLC-controlled manufacturing equipment Support and coach maintenance electricians during breakdowns Diagnose issues with PLCs, drives, motion systems, and industrial networks Help identify and implement machine reliability improvements Work closely with maintenance leadership and production teams Interface with internal engineering teams and outside support as needed What We Are Looking For
Required
- Bachelor’s degree in Electrical, Automation, Mechatronics, or equivalent experience
- 2–5+ years supporting industrial automation or controls in manufacturing
- Hands-on experience troubleshooting Allen-Bradley PLC systems
- Experience with Ladder Logic, Structured Text, and VFDs
- Familiarity with electrical design standards and the ability to develop control system designs using industry-standard CAD software
- Comfortable working night shift and weekends
Nice to Have
- Robotics experience (Fanuc or Yaskawa)
- Vision systems (Cognex, Keyence, etc.)
- AutoCAD Electrical or controls design experience
- Mechatronics background
